dbt is a modern data transformation tool that empowers teams to build reliable and scalable data pipelines within your cloud platform

Why we use dbt

At Plainsight, dbt allows us to:

  • Streamline Data Workflows: Simplify the process of transforming raw data into actionable insights.

  • Ensure Data Quality: Incorporate testing and validation to guarantee accurate and trustworthy data.

  • Promote Collaboration: Utilize version control and documentation to enhance team coordination and transparency.

  • Support Scalability: Leverage dbt's cloud-native design to scale with growing data demands.

  • Accelerate Time-To-Insight: Reduce the time required to prepare data for analysis and decision-making. By using dbt, we ensure that our data pipelines are scalable, efficient, and trustworthy.

Key Features:

  • SQL-Powered Transformations: dbt relies on SQL as its primary language, making it accessible to analysts who already use SQL in their workflows. Users define transformations using SQL and Jinja, dbt’s templating language, to create powerful, reusable models.

  • Cloud-Native Integration: dbt integrates seamlessly with modern data warehouses such as Microsoft Fabric, Snowflake, Azure Synapse, and Databricks. This cloud-first approach allows for faster processing and scalability.

  • Version Control and Collaboration: dbt adopts software engineering best practices, including version control, code reviews, and CI/CD pipelines, ensuring teams can collaborate effectively on data projects.

  • Comprehensive Testing: dbt allows teams to test their data models rigorously. By including tests in the pipeline, teams can ensure data reliability and catch issues early.

  • Documentation: dbt generates clear, auto-updating documentation, offering stakeholders visibility into the data pipeline and its structure.

How we leverage dbt

At Plainsight, we use dbt to:

  • Organize Complex Transformations: Break down data workflows into manageable, modular models, making it easier to create, maintain, and reuse transformations.

  • Ensure High Data Quality: Implement rigorous testing and validation processes, ensuring reliable data for every analysis.

  • Foster Team Collaboration: Enable seamless teamwork with version control and automatically generated documentation, providing clear insights for everyone involved.

  • Scale With Confidence: Adapt to growing data demands by leveraging dbt's integration with modern cloud platforms, ensuring efficiency and performance.

  • Deliver Faster Insights: Accelerate the journey from raw data to actionable insights, empowering our clients to make informed decisions more quickly.

Our References

Contact us

Discover how dbt can enhance your data analytics workflow and help your organization unlock the power of its data.

Contact us to learn more about our dbt consulting services!

info@plainsight.pro

Contact our dbt Expert

Bo Vande Sompele is here to help you navigate our technology offerings and identify how they can drive value for your business.